意见箱
恒创运营部门将仔细参阅您的意见和建议,必要时将通过预留邮箱与您保持联络。感谢您的支持!
意见/建议
提交建议

Debian使用rename命令批量修改文件名

来源:佚名 编辑:佚名
2024-08-06 03:30:04

在Debian系统中,rename命令是一个强大的工具,可以帮助用户快速批量修改文件名。本文将介绍如何使用rename命令进行高效的文件管理操作。

安装rename命令

Debian系统默认可能没有安装rename命令。可以通过以下命令进行安装:

sudo apt-get update
sudo apt-get install rename

rename命令基本语法

rename命令的基本语法如下:

rename 's/旧字符串/新字符串/' 文件名

批量修改文件名示例

以下是一些常用的rename命令示例:

1. 替换文件名中的特定字符

rename 's/old/new/' *.txt

这个命令将所有.txt文件名中的"old"替换为"new"。

2. 修改文件扩展名

rename 's/.txt/.md/' *.txt

该命令将所有.txt文件的扩展名改为.md。

3. 添加前缀或后缀

rename 's/^/prefix_/' *
rename 's/$/_suffix/' *

这两个命令分别为所有文件添加前缀和后缀。

4. 删除文件名中的特定部分

rename 's/待删除部分//' *

此命令将删除文件名中的指定部分。

使用技巧

在执行批量重命名操作时,建议先使用 -n 选项进行模拟运行,以防止意外错误:

rename -n 's/old/new/' *

结语

掌握rename命令可以大大提高Debian系统中的文件管理效率。通过实践和熟悉各种用法,用户可以轻松应对各种批量文件重命名需求。

本网站发布或转载的文章均来自网络,其原创性以及文中表达的观点和判断不代表本网站。
上一篇: 拥有个人服务器能实现哪些创新用途? 下一篇: Centos7.6如何解决修改DNS配置文件resolv.conf权限出现Operation not permitted